
BE PART is a 4-year project exploring the ethics of participatory arts practices, supported by EU funding.
Working with 10 international co-creators, BE PART supports artists and organisations to collectively challenge and explore power structures within participatory arts practice. Though the project, we are collaborating with artists to make and share new work in Aberdeenshire, Tunis, Cork, Brussels, Riga, Santarcangelo, Helsinki and many other places.
Through Artsadmin’s work with BE PART, we are:
- Implementing a new youth programme for young people local to Toynbee Studios, Tower Hamlets
- Expanding our creative criminal justice work, delivering more projects and programmes in prisons and in the community
- Inviting artist collectives to curate elements of our public programme at Toynbee Studios.
BE PART is supported by the Creative Europe programme of the European Union.
